The Evolution of the Casino Resort Experience
The concept of the casino resort has undergone a dramatic transformation over the decades. Initially, casinos were often perceived as somewhat clandestine establishments, catering primarily to a niche clientele. However, as regulations evolved and public perceptions shifted, casinos began to reposition themselves as legitimate entertainment venues. The introduction of themed casinos, inspired by destinations like Las Vegas and Monte Carlo, marked a pivotal moment in this evolution, attracting a wider demographic and emphasizing the entertainment aspect. This movement was driven by a recognition that appeal extended beyond simply providing gambling opportunities; creating an immersive atmosphere was paramount.
Today's casino resorts represent the pinnacle of this transformation. They offer a plethora of services and amenities designed to cater to every whim of the discerning traveler. From Michelin-star restaurants to state-of-the-art convention centers, these resorts function as self-contained ecosystems offering a complete vacation experience. The emphasis on luxury, coupled with a relentless pursuit of innovation, has fueled their continued growth and success. The key is constantly adapting and exceeding the expectations of visitors.

The Rise of Esports and Sports Betting
The growing popularity of esports has created a new avenue for casino resorts to engage with a younger demographic. Many casinos are now hosting esports tournaments and providing dedicated gaming lounges, catering to the burgeoning esports community. This move not only attracts a new clientele but also generates revenue through sponsorships, ticket sales, and hospitality services. The convergence of gaming and sports is further exemplified by the rise of sports betting, which has become legal in an increasing number of jurisdictions.
Sports betting provides a year-round entertainment option and adds another layer of excitement for sports fans. Casinos are leveraging their existing infrastructure and customer base to capitalize on this growing market, offering a variety of betting options and engaging sports-themed promotions. The regulatory landscape surrounding sports betting is complex and varies widely by location, but the potential for revenue generation is substantial. Successfully navigating this landscape requires a deep understanding of the legal and compliance requirements.

Beyond the Bets: Community Engagement and Economic Impact
The responsibilities of a modern casino extend beyond providing entertainment and generating revenue. There's a growing recognition of the importance of community engagement and contributing to the economic well-being of the surrounding areas. Many casinos are actively involved in philanthropic initiatives, supporting local charities, educational programs, and community development projects. These efforts help to build goodwill and strengthen relationships with the local community. Furthermore, casinos serve as significant employers, providing jobs and economic opportunities for residents.
Responsible gaming practices are also paramount. Casinos are implementing measures to prevent problem gambling and provide support for individuals who may be struggling with addiction. These measures include self-exclusion programs, responsible advertising campaigns, and employee training. By prioritizing responsible gaming and community engagement, casinos can foster a sustainable and mutually beneficial relationship with the communities in which they operate. This focus on social responsibility is not only ethically sound but also makes good business sense, enhancing brand reputation and attracting a broader customer base.
